7. "A Holly Jolly Christmas"

Another staple of the Christmas season are the old stop motion specials, like Rudolph The Red Nosed Reindeer or Santa Claus Is Coming To Town. The first special I mentioned features Burl Ives as the narrator, who is also a talking snowman. In addition to telling the story, the snowman sings a couple songs including "A Holly Jolly Christmas".

6. "All I Want For Christmas Is You"

In a nutshell? This song is so catchy. I can't imagine a Christmas without it. But, the version from Love Actually is just so much better because that is actually actress Olivia Olson singing. She has since gone on to voice Marceline in Adventure Time and Vanessa in Phineas and Ferb with her Love Actually co-star, Thomas Sangster.
